WESPAC, short for Western Pacific Deployment, refers to a series of naval operations and exercises conducted by the U.S. Navy in the Western Pacific region. This deployment typically involves aircraft carriers and their strike groups, as well as other naval vessels, to enhance operational readiness, support regional allies, and ensure maritime security. WESPAC deployments are crucial for maintaining a U.S. presence in the area, responding to crises, and demonstrating commitment to regional stability.
